Exposing New Hip Hop Music Through Mixtapes
Hip Hop
Mixtapes are an excellent source of exposure for many up and
coming artists. in some cases they can make the difference
between super-stardom and obscurity. Good Mixtapes have the ability to shift the
scale towards the artist's favor.
Most veteran Hip Hop music and Reggae music artists understand
this concept and utilize mixtapes as a valuable tool in their
promotional campaign efforts. They many times use mixtapes to
strengthen the promotion of their own new music albums and
singles.
The mixtapes help promote Hip Hop Artists and their music by
offering an early sampling of new music either in its original
format or sometimes in a special DJ remix format. Often times
the song is mixed into and out of quickly only offering a sample
of the entire song so as to still encourage patrons to get the
full song. In this way Mixtape enthusiasts can get a good taste
of new music without the Artist suffering lost revenue and album
sales. This creates hype for these new songs and albums, almost
like a movie trailer does for movies.
Thus the mixtape format helps boost song and
artist recognition
and actually helps boost artist sales and concert sales,
especially in parts of the country that would otherwise be
missed by the limitations of their advertising campaign.
Mixtapes are also a great promotional tool for
the DJs who make them, allowing nightclub owners, record
executives and concert promoters to get a quick feel for the
talents, mixing skills, scratching skills, music selection, and
energy that the DJ may bring to an event. In a way mixtapes
serve as part of a portfolio or skills set-resume for the DJ who
distributes the mixtapes.
